Septic Tank Backup Water Removal Cost In Menifee, CA

The cost of septic tank backup water removal varies based on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Menifee, CA.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ment. Here are some typical price ranges for our services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Containment and Ext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Repair and Restoration $2,000 – $10,000 Severity of damage, type of repairs needed
Sanitizing and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used
Final Inspection and Certification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ment used

Exact pricing depends on an on-site assessment. We offer free estimates and will work with you to create a customized plan for your septic tank backup water removal service.

Common Questions About Septic Tank Backup Water Removal

Q: What causes septic tank backups?

A: Septic tank backups are often caused by a combination of factors, including clogged drains, damaged pipes, and excessive water usage. Our team can help you identify the underlying issues and provide a customized solution.

Q: How long does septic tank backup water removal take?

A: The length of time it takes to complete septic tank backup water removal depends on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will work with you to create a customized plan and provide a timeline for completion.

Q: Is septic tank backup water removal covered by insurance?

A: Some insurance policies may cover septic tank backup water removal, but it depends on your specific policy and circumstances. Our team will work with you to navigate the insurance process and ensure you get the coverage you need.

Q: Can I prevent septic tank backups?

A: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ent septic tank backups, including regular maintenance, proper waste disposal, and monitoring your septic system. Our team can provide you with customized advice and recommendations for maintaining your septic system.
